Efficient, Effective Solutions for Dust Prevention and Suppression
There are many variables to consider when specifying a spray system for dust control:
- Dust particle size
- Spray drop size
- Spray pattern
- Spray angle
- Operating pressure
- Surface wetting
- Nozzle placement
- Water quality and availability
- Control options
These, and many other factors, can have a significant impact on performance. Working with a single supplier who is an expert in all facets of spray technology is the best way to ensure optimal dust control. We’re uniquely qualified to be that supplier:
